Nestled in a convenient location in Sacramento, Ramen House Tenjin is a beloved local eatery that offers a warm and welcoming space for authentic Japanese cuisine. As a women-owned business, it brings a unique touch of passion and dedication to every dish, creating an experience that feels both genuine and personal. The restaurant is celebrated for its commitment to flavor and quality, with a menu that goes far beyond a simple bowl of noodles. It's a place where you can find a variety of Japanese comfort foods, from rich and savory ramen to hearty curry dishes and a selection of classic rice plates.
The atmosphere at Ramen House Tenjin is casual and inviting, making it a great place for family dinners or a relaxed lunch with friends. The staff is known for being friendly and composed, even during busy times, ensuring every guest feels taken care of. Customers often praise the generous portion sizes and the variety of options available, confirming that everything on the menu is crafted with care and does not disappoint. The restaurant prides itself on serving traditional Japanese dishes that are both delicious and consistently high in quality, making it a reliable choice for anyone with a craving for authentic flavors.

Nagasaki style, crispy deep-fried very thin noodles, topped with a starched sauce containing pork, seafood, and vegetables.
- Gomoku Yakisoba $20.69
Cold Noodles
- Hiyashi Tan Tan $19.55
Cold noodle salad, topped with spicy sesame flavored ground pork, soft boiled egg, cucumber, and tomato. Drizzled with house special dressing.
- Soba Salad $20.69
cold buckwheat noodles salad, topped with tofu wakame seaweed, cucumber, tomato and seaweed, drizzled with house special dressing.
- Tororo Soba $18.39
Cold buckwheat noodles, served with soy sauce based dipping sauce and garnished with green onions, grated daikon radish and wasabi, accompanied with grated Yamanio yam.
- Zaru Soba $14.95
cold buckwheat noodles, served with soy sauce based dipping sauce. Garnished with grated daikon, radish, wasabi and green onions.
- Hiyashi Chuka $20.69
Cold noodle salad with chashu pork, soft boiled egg, cucumber, tomato and corn, drizzled with house special dressing.
- Ten Zaru Soba $20.69
Cold buckwheat noodles, served with soy sauce based dipping sauce. Garnished with grated daikon radish, wasabi and green inions, accompanied with mixed tempura.
- Tsuke Men $18.39
Cold noodles topped with chashu pork, soft boiled egg, menma and shredded nori seaweed, seaweed, with warm soy sauce flavored dipping sauce.
